Neil Diamond is one of the most successful and beloved singer/songwriters in rock and pop music history.
More than just being one of the biggest selling and concert drawing artists ever, he’s also written and recorded the songs of a generation — including some of the most recognized songs on the planet.
In January 2018, shortly before his 77th birthday, Neil Diamond announced his retirement from performing after being affected by Parkinson’s.
However, Diamond’s live performance legacy continues to be preserved for audiences across the globe through tribute artist Rob Garrett, known as America’s premier Neil Diamond tribute performer.

Like his musical hero, Rob Garrett was a Brooklyn, New York native.
In May 1974, his parents relocated from New York City to Las Vegas, where, at age 16, he witnessed his first Neil Diamond concert when Diamond made his attendance-breaking Las Vegas debut at the Aladdin Hotel’s “Theater for the Performing Arts” in July 1976.
Garrett went on to see him multiple times across the country—right up until Diamond’s last American show at the LA Forum on August 12, 2017.
In 1980, Garrett started his own band, “Rock n Roll Heaven,” and enjoyed a successful 15-year run in Las Vegas and across Rob Garrett Neil Diamond Tribute Artist reviews and ratings the nation before deciding to move from lead singer of a cover band to a tribute artist dedicated to one of his childhood heroes.
In 1995, Garrett was selected by the legendary Paul Revere to portray Neil Diamond in the “Legends in Concert” show in Honolulu, Hawaii.
What was meant to be a limited run turned into a three-year residency.
By August 1998, Garrett returned home to Las Vegas and continued to perform with “Legends” for another two years before deciding to create his own tribute production.
He began a steady touring schedule, building a devoted fan base along the way—earning the title “King of Diamonds.”
He continues to perform to sold-out venues nationwide, often in venues fit for superstars.
Garrett has also won numerous awards, including “Male Tribute Artist of the Year.”
